That aside, I will say that the only thing I had trouble with was control in relation to wall sliding. I found it too easy to grab onto walls I didn't want to, and when my guy was at a corner, rather than just making it up onto the edge or grabbing on immediately, he'd have to fall down a bit, grab onto the wall beneath the ledge, then jump up. This resulted in my death more times than I can count. The jumping/running mechanics felt right, that I liked, it's just that as I said; the controls in relation to wall stuff needs to be tightened up a bit I suppose.

Great game, awesome art, but the controls just aren't tight enough to do what the game really wants, which seems to be speed runs. Touching a wall means an automatic 1-second hang time, which frequently means death, even when you try to get off of it.
Also, the lag between switching dimensions definitely impedes movement in a way that makes me strategize when I switch as opposed to freely doing it on the run. Not sure if that part was intentional or not. Really, just make the walls not so sticky, and I'd be happy to give this 5 stars
